The Northern Hot Springs Park is situated at the foot of Jinyun Mountain alongside the River Jialing, which is 55 kilometers northeast of Chongqing.
The Northern Hot Springs park covers an area of ten hectares with hot springs, caves and Buddhist Halls.
The park has many valleys and temples of Ming and Qing Dynasties.
The Guanyin Palace in the Northern Hot Springs Park was built with iron tiles and stone pillars.
There are also a stone Buddha of the Song Dynasty and a dragon pagoda of the Ming Dynasty.
